Ercole Bogni started out working for some of the most famous Italian pipe makers in northern Italy, and in 1963 he started making his own pipes. Due to the quality of his work, especially the semi-rusticated and smooth naturals, his skills as a rusticator and carver is still in high demand by other well-known pipemakers. Because Ercole works for those companies in the Gavirate region, the amount of time he dedicates to making his own pipes is not much, and as a result, the production of Ercole Bogni pipes is limited. All Ercole Bogni pipes are made entirely by hand out of the best available briar. Ercole is also one of the few makers who regularly makes the mouthpieces for his pipes out of different materials
